Global LNG markets in October 2025 show steady supply and softer demand

Construction progress at Rio Grande LNG export terminal in the United States.

Global LNG markets were broadly steady in October 2025, with ample supply from the US, Qatar and Africa and softer demand across key Asian buyers. According to this latest monthly LNG Review, new volumes from US projects — including progress at Rio Grande LNG — supported global balances, while Asian demand growth remained muted amid mild weather and high inventories.
